It’s worth noting that 'strong' doesn't mean 'emotionally cold'. Roberts's heroines feel deeply. They grieve, they fear, they love passionately. Eve Dallas is famously emotionally stunted due to her childhood, but her journey is about slowly opening up without becoming weak. That balance is hard to strike, and I think it’s why her characters resonate across such a wide audience. They’re aspirational in their capability but relatable in their emotional struggles.

Are we talking 'strong' as in physically tough, or emotionally resilient, or just fiercely independent? Because Roberts nails all those types. A sleeper pick is 'Angels Fall'—a chef fleeing her past who stumbles into a murder mystery in the middle of nowhere. Her strength is in her paranoia and determination to be believed, which is a different, more psychological kind of grit. The leads in 'Carolina Moon' and 'Montana Sky' also come to mind; they're survivors of trauma who actively reclaim their lives and communities. Roberts rarely writes a passive heroine waiting to be saved, which is probably why she's so consistently popular.

Let’s not forget the 'In Death' series, which is a beast of its own. Eve Dallas is the ultimate growth character. She starts as a brash, emotionally damaged cop and, over 50+ books, evolves into a leader, a wife, a friend, and a mentor, without ever losing her essential grit. The praise for her isn't just about being strong in one book; it's about the decades-long arc of a woman healing and thriving while staying true to her relentless sense of justice. That’s a different kind of writing strength right there.

Nora Roberts has this magical way of crafting heroines who feel like they could leap off the page and solve all their problems with a witty remark and a stubborn streak. One of my absolute favorites is 'Jewels of the Sun'. Aidan Gallagher is a dreamy pub owner, but Jude Murray—the heroine—steals the show. She’s this quiet, bookish woman who reinvents herself in Ireland, and her growth from timid to fiercely independent is so satisfying. The way Roberts writes her emotional journey, intertwined with Irish folklore, makes it unforgettable.
Then there’s 'Birthright', where Callie Dunbrook is an archaeologist who doesn’t take nonsense from anyone. She’s sharp, driven, and unapologetically passionate about her work. The mystery plot adds layers to her character, and her chemistry with the male lead is electric. Roberts’ heroines aren’t just strong; they’re layered, flawed, and utterly human. It’s why I keep coming back to her books—they feel like reunions with old friends.
